Course content


IT Systems and Networks: This unit covers the fundamental concepts of IT systems and networks, including hardware, software, and networking fundamentals. It is essential for students to understand the basics of IT systems and networks to progress in their studies. •
Data Management and Analysis: This unit focuses on data management and analysis techniques, including data storage, retrieval, and manipulation. It is a crucial unit for students to learn data management and analysis skills, which are essential in the IT industry. •
Cyber Security: This unit covers the fundamental concepts of cyber security, including threats, vulnerabilities, and risk management. It is essential for students to learn cyber security skills to protect IT systems and networks from cyber threats. •
Database Systems: This unit covers the design, development, and maintenance of database systems, including database modeling, normalization, and querying. It is a critical unit for students to learn database systems skills, which are essential in the IT industry. •
IT Project Management: This unit covers the principles and practices of IT project management, including project planning, execution, and monitoring. It is essential for students to learn IT project management skills to manage IT projects effectively. •
Web Development: This unit covers the fundamental concepts of web development, including web design, development, and deployment. It is a critical unit for students to learn web development skills, which are essential in the IT industry. •
Cloud Computing: This unit covers the fundamental concepts of cloud computing, including cloud service models, deployment models, and security. It is essential for students to learn cloud computing skills to work in cloud-based IT environments. •
Data Analytics and Visualization: This unit covers the techniques and tools used for data analytics and visualization, including data mining, machine learning, and data visualization. It is a critical unit for students to learn data analytics and visualization skills, which are essential in the IT industry. •
IT Law and Ethics: This unit covers the legal and ethical aspects of IT, including data protection, intellectual property, and cyber security. It is essential for students to learn IT law and ethics skills to work in the IT industry responsibly. •
Business Information Systems: This unit covers the application of IT systems and technology to support business operations, including business intelligence, data warehousing, and business analytics. It is a critical unit for students to learn business information systems skills, which are essential in the IT industry.

Assessments

The assessment process primarily relies on the submission of assignments, and it does not involve any written examinations or direct observations.
